There is a 86 page thread on reefcentral that I read prior to purchasing my CSS and it sold me on the product. I don't have experience with the remora, but many on that post indicated that the CSS was a better skimmer. The person that started the thread compared it to his remora and indicated that he was going to sell it after seeing the CSS in action. I heard bad things about the sea-clone and prizm also. The Lee's airstone does work, but it doesn't work fast enough for my taste and then there is the regular spendage for the stones that only last a few weeks at best before needing changing. I have also heard very good things about the Deltec series also and the Euro models. I did my research and bought what I could for the money I had at the time. I am very pleased with the outcome of the CSS and highly recommend it. More money doesn't always mean a better product.
